William Hallström promoted to Head of Worldwide Enterprise Improvement at Zebralution

Berlin-headquartered digital distributor Zebralution has made quite a lot of key appointments.

William Hallström has been promoted to Head of Worldwide Enterprise Improvement, along with his current function as Senior Vice President (SVP) UK, Eire & The Nordics.

Hallström, who has been on the firm for six years, will “assist bolster Zebralution’s rising worldwide artist and label roster, appearing as a bridge between the corporate’s international groups and Zebralution’s Berlin headquarters whereas persevering with to handle operations within the UK, Eire, and the Nordics”, in keeping with the press launch.

He’ll report on to Michael Schick in Berlin, who oversees Technique & New Enterprise.

Hallström started his profession in music at Common Music in Stockholm in 2013 earlier than pursuing research at college.

He returned to the business in 2017, becoming a member of Sony Music in London as Worldwide Streaming Supervisor. At Zebralution, he initially served as Head of Music for the UK and Nordics.

Zebralution has additionally introduced the appointment of Harry Barrett as Gross sales and Advertising and marketing Supervisor UK/Dance Shops.

Based mostly in London, Barrett joins the corporate from IDOL, the place he served as a DSP Editorial & Partnerships Supervisor.

In keeping with the corporate, his “experience in digital service supplier engagement and his expertise within the dance music sector make him a precious addition to the Zebralution crew”.

Additionally becoming a member of the Zebralution crew is Zhenya Ivanova who turns into Gross sales and Advertising and marketing Supervisor US, primarily based in New York.

Ivanova’s earlier function was at Spotify, the place she served as a Playlist Editor.

Each Zhenya Ivanova and Harry Barrett will report back to Head of Gross sales & Advertising and marketing Lisa Riepe.
